Daedelus - Live from Percussion Lab
Small_praveen
Daedelus, a Percussion Lab favorite, blends familiar sounding loops with his own guitar and wind instrument recordings. The result is an absolutely timeless jumble of emotions and textures that, at least in this case, you can definitely dance to. This set, from the Percussion Lab hosted final stop on Mush Records' Fall Tour, is definitely a body moving affair. Be sure to check his latest EP, "Throw A Fit," out on Alphapup now.
